FX连接虚拟机:技术原理、应用场景与操作指南
在现代信息技术领域,虚拟化技术已成为提升资源利用率、简化管理流程的核心工具,FX连接虚拟机作为一项关键技术,通过高效的网络配置与资源调度,实现了物理主机与虚拟环境之间的无缝协同,本文将从技术原理、应用场景、操作步骤及注意事项四个方面,系统阐述FX连接虚拟机的核心价值与实践方法。

技术原理:FX连接的底层逻辑
FX连接虚拟机(通常指通过特定网络协议或驱动程序实现的高效虚拟机通信技术)的核心在于优化虚拟机与宿主机、外部网络之间的数据传输路径,其技术原理主要包含三个层面:
- 虚拟网络适配器:FX连接依赖虚拟化平台(如VMware、VirtualBox或Hyper-V)提供的虚拟网络适配器(如VMXNET3、virtio-net等),这些适配器通过半虚拟化或硬件辅助虚拟化技术,减少CPU开销,提升网络吞吐量。
- 协议栈优化:FX连接采用轻量级网络协议(如SR-IOV、NDP),绕过传统虚拟交换机的软件转发流程,直接将虚拟机网络请求映射至物理网卡硬件,降低延迟。
- 资源动态调度:结合虚拟化平台的资源管理功能,FX连接可根据虚拟机负载动态分配带宽、CPU及内存资源,确保关键应用的网络性能稳定。
应用场景:FX连接的实用价值
FX连接虚拟机广泛应用于企业级开发、测试及生产环境,其核心价值体现在以下场景:
- 高性能计算:在金融建模、科学仿真等领域,FX连接的低延迟特性可显著缩短数据处理时间,例如通过GPU直连技术(如vGPU)实现虚拟机与物理硬件的协同计算。
- 云原生应用:在容器化与微服务架构中,FX连接为虚拟机集群提供高带宽、低损耗的网络通道,支撑Kubernetes等编排工具的跨节点通信。
- 桌面虚拟化(VDI):通过FX连接优化虚拟桌面的图形传输与外设接入,提升远程办公的用户体验,减少卡顿与延迟。
- 混合云部署:企业可利用FX连接实现本地虚拟机与公有云资源的快速组网,简化跨云数据同步与灾备流程。
操作指南:FX连接虚拟机的实践步骤
以VMware Workstation为例,FX连接虚拟机的配置流程如下:
-
环境准备

- 确保宿主机支持虚拟化技术(如Intel VT-x或AMD-V),并在BIOS中启用相关功能。
- 安装最新版本的虚拟化平台(如VMware Workstation 16 Pro)及对应的FX连接驱动(如VMXNET3驱动)。
-
虚拟机网络配置
- 创建虚拟机时,选择“自定义(高级)”硬件兼容性,并在网络适配器中指定“FX连接”(VMXNET3模式)。
- 在虚拟机操作系统内安装VMware Tools,确保驱动程序与宿主机版本匹配。
-
网络策略优化
- 通过宿主机虚拟网络编辑器,配置FX连接的网络类型(如桥接模式、NAT模式或仅主机模式),并设置QoS策略限制带宽。
- 在虚拟机中启用TCP BBR拥塞控制算法,进一步提升网络传输效率。
-
性能验证
- 使用iperf3工具测试虚拟机与宿主机、外部网络的吞吐量与延迟,确保FX连接达到预期性能。
- 监控宿主机资源占用情况,避免因FX连接配置不当导致硬件资源瓶颈。
注意事项:避免常见问题
在部署FX连接虚拟机时,需重点关注以下事项:

- 驱动兼容性:不同虚拟化平台的FX连接驱动存在差异(如Hyper-V需使用Synthetic网卡驱动),需严格遵循官方文档安装,避免版本不匹配导致网络异常。
- 安全隔离:FX连接可能绕过部分软件防火墙,需在虚拟机内部配置独立安全策略,防止未授权访问。
- 资源竞争:当多个虚拟机共享物理网卡时,需合理分配FX连接的优先级,避免高负载虚拟机影响整体网络稳定性。
- 硬件限制:部分老旧网卡不支持SR-IOV等高级功能,需选择支持虚拟化技术的硬件(如Intel X710系列)以发挥FX连接的最大性能。
FX连接虚拟机通过优化网络路径与资源调度,为虚拟化环境提供了高效、灵活的通信基础,无论是企业级应用还是个人开发场景,掌握其技术原理与操作方法,都能显著提升虚拟化部署的效率与可靠性,随着RDMA(远程直接内存访问)等技术的普及,FX连接将进一步向低延迟、高带宽方向演进,为云计算与边缘计算的发展注入新的动力,在实践中,需结合具体需求选择合适的虚拟化平台与配置策略,以充分发挥FX连接的技术优势。


















